What is a clear coat?



A clear coat finish has a base coat of paint that contains the color pigments, and a protective, clear coating of paint on top that adds gloss and protects the color coat from degradation. The top coat of paint will protect the color as long as it is maintained properly and isn't damaged.

An easy way to detect a clear coat is by looking at the buff pad. When polishing or waxing, if the color of the paint is on the applicator, the car does not have a clear coat. If this is the case, a wax and/or paint sealant is vital to protect the color pigments.
